I've been trying to set up monin to restart my dns server (mydns). I tried various config settings, but none of them worked. They either didn't restart mydns at all oder restarted it all the time until the timeout was reached!

Here is the last setting I tried:

check process mydns with pidfile /var/run/mydns.pid
       start program = "/etc/init.d/mydns start"
       stop program = "/etc/init.d/mydns stop"
       if failed port 53 type udp protocol dns then restart
       if 5 restarts within 5 cycles then timeout

Do you have any hints for me?
